
Newspaper clippings, reports, and investigatory documents relating to the January, 1979, BART Transbay Tube fire which led to the death of an Oakland fire fighter. Response to the fire was delayed by lack of coordination between BART and the fire departments of San Francisco and Oakland and the lessons learned were instrumental in developing the National Fire Protection Association transit industry guidelines.
